1. Not Planning the Snow Removal Route in Advance
One of the biggest mistakes in snow plowing is failing to plan an efficient route. Without a pre-defined path, operators may make repetitive passes or miss areas that need clearing. An effective route plan can save time, fuel, and resources for commercial plowing, where parking lots and sidewalks require systematic clearing. Avoid this mistake by marking key locations that require special attention, like entrances, loading docks, or high-traffic areas, and by mapping out an optimal path before starting each job.
2. Ignoring Snow Pile Placement
Improper snow pile placement can cause serious issues. Piling snow in areas where melting can lead to water pooling or refreezing presents a hazard, especially in snow plowing for businesses with frequent foot traffic. Additionally, placing snow piles near storm drains or in front of building exits can lead to clogs and restricted access. Ensure that safe zones for snow piles are identified, keeping them away from footpaths, main entrances, and drainage areas. With careful planning, you’ll avoid issues that can lead to unnecessary costs and customer complaints.
3. Overusing or Underusing De-icing Materials
Using too much de-icing material, such as salt, can damage surfaces, cause harm to landscaping, and create a slippery residue that may pose risks to pedestrians. Conversely, using too little can leave the area unsafe, increasing the risk of accidents. For effective snow plowing, it is essential to apply the right amount of de-icer based on the temperature and thickness of the ice layer. Modern de-icing agents are more efficient, so it is worth investing in high-quality materials to use less product without sacrificing safety.
4. Failing to Adjust Plowing Technique Based on Surface Type
Different surfaces require different snow-clearing techniques. Concrete, asphalt, and gravel react differently to plowing and can suffer damage if improperly cleared. For instance, using a steel blade on gravel can scrape away too much of the surface, leading to erosion and costly repairs. For commercial plowing, ensure your team is well-trained in surface-appropriate plowing techniques, such as using rubber-tipped blades for sensitive surfaces and adjusting the plow height for gravel areas.
5. Overlooking Equipment Maintenance
Snow plowing equipment is subjected to intense conditions that can cause wear and tear. Skipping regular maintenance can lead to equipment breakdowns during a critical storm, impacting your ability to complete jobs on time. Ensure all equipment, including hydraulic systems, blades, and tires, is inspected regularly. Keeping your machinery in top condition will reduce downtime and costly repairs, especially during peak snow plowing season.

Why De-icing Matters
De-icing isn’t just about convenience—it’s about safety. Ice-covered walkways can lead to serious accidents for both residents and visitors. Furthermore, in many municipalities, including London, Ontario, property owners are responsible for maintaining clear and safe pathways. Failing to do so could result in fines or legal liability if someone gets injured on your property.
Step 1: Clear the Snow First
Before addressing the ice, ensure you remove the snow from your walkway. Ice often forms underneath snow, making it harder to see and remove. Use a sturdy shovel or a snowblower to clear away as much snow as possible. If the task seems overwhelming, consider hiring professional snow removal services in London, Ontario, for a thorough and efficient job.
Step 2: Choose the Right De-icing Products
Deicing your walkways effectively starts with choosing the right product. There are numerous choices, each with advantages and disadvantages:
- Rock Salt (Sodium Chloride): Affordable and commonly used, but it’s not ideal for freezing temperatures and can damage concrete and vegetation.
- Calcium Chloride: Works well in lower temperatures and is less damaging to surfaces but more expensive.
- Sand or Kitty Litter: Provides traction but doesn’t melt ice, making it a good supplemental option.
- Eco-friendly De-icers: These products are less harmful to pets, plants, and the environment, making them a popular choice in residential areas.
Step 3: Apply De-icer Safely
To de-ice effectively, follow these tips:
- Apply Before Ice Forms: If possible, spread de-icer ahead of a storm to prevent ice from bonding to the surface.
- Use Sparingly: Overusing de-icing products can harm your walkway, nearby plants, and the environment. Apply a thin, even layer to maximize efficiency.
- Reapply as Needed: You might need to reapply the product if the ice doesn’t go away or if more snow falls. Always clear new snow before adding more de-icer.
Step 4: Focus on Prevention
It is easier to prevent ice formation than to remove it. Consider using anti-icing products that prevent ice from sticking to surfaces. You can also install mats or heated walkways for a more permanent solution.

Fall is a season of transformation. As leaves change colour and temperatures drop, your yard enters a critical period where proper landscaping can make all the difference. Whether you want to boost curb appeal or prepare your garden for winter, fall is the perfect time to take action. Here are five essential landscaping tips to keep your yard beautiful and healthy throughout the entire season.
1. Clean Up Fallen Leaves
Raking leaves might seem like a never-ending chore, but it’s crucial for maintaining a healthy lawn. Fallen leaves can cause mould and sickness because they block sunshine and retain moisture. Regularly remove debris using a rake or leaf blower, particularly after strong gusts.
Better yet, consider mulching some of the leaves to enrich your soil. Chopped-up leaves break down quickly and add essential nutrients to your garden beds. If the job feels overwhelming, professional landscaping services can handle seasonal cleanups rapidly and efficiently.
2. Aerate Your Lawn
Aeration is one of the most effective ways to give your lawn a boost before winter. As soil becomes compacted over time, water and nutrients can’t reach the roots. Aerating loosens the soil, allowing oxygen and moisture to penetrate more deeply.
The ideal time to aerate is in the fall, when cooler temperatures reduce the strain on your lawn, and the holes created make it easier for fall fertilizers to absorb. Many landscaping services offer aeration as part of their fall maintenance packages.
3. Apply a Fall Fertilizer
Once your lawn has been aerated, it’s time to apply fertilizer. A fall-specific fertilizer provides essential nutrients, such as nitrogen and potassium, that strengthen grass roots and prepare your yard for winter.
Look for slow-release blends that feed your lawn over several weeks. A well-fertilized lawn in the fall will green up faster in the spring and resist disease more effectively. Not sure what your lawn needs? Expert landscaping services can test your soil and apply the best products for optimal results.
4. Prune Trees and Shrubs
Pruning is essential for maintaining a neat landscape and keeping your plants healthy. Trim back overgrown or dead branches to prevent them from breaking under the weight of snow or ice. This not only improves appearance but also encourages healthy growth in the spring.
Focus on shaping hedges, removing suckers from trees, and cutting back perennials that have finished blooming. Pruning also improves air circulation, which helps reduce the risk of disease during the wet fall months.
5. Plant for Spring
Fall is an ideal time to plant bulbs and perennials that will bloom the following spring. The cooler weather encourages root development without the stress of summer heat. Tulips, daffodils, and hyacinths are classic fall-planted bulbs that offer bright colour after winter.
You can also plant ornamental grasses, pansies, and hardy groundcovers to keep your yard looking lively during the fall and into early winter. With a bit of planning and help from landscaping services, you can set the stage for a stunning spring display.

Why Commercial Properties Need More Than Just a Plow
You might ask: why not rely on basic snow clearing? Here are a few reasons:
- Higher stakes for liability — Slip-and-fall claims increase exponentially when surfaces aren’t properly cleared or treated.
- Scale and complexity — Large parking lots, drive-throughs, sidewalks, loading zones, and snow storage all need coordinated plans.
- Weather unpredictability — A major storm or ice event can overwhelm DIY crews; you want a provider that’s ready to respond.
Core Features That Define Excellence in Commercial Snow Plowing London
1. Rapid Dispatch & Weather Monitoring
The best commercial snow services monitor forecasts, road sensor data, and on-site conditions so crews can be dispatched before or during storms. This proactive model ensures lot clearing begins as soon as accumulation hits thresholds — not hours later.
2. Site-Specific Planning
Every commercial property is different. A plaza has different flow and danger zones than a school or industrial yard. Effective providers will walk the site, map out:
- Primary vehicle routes
- Pedestrian corridors
- Snow storage zones
- Drainage, culverts, and runoff paths
- Entry/exit points
This tailored plan means fewer surprises when the snow is flying.
3. Tiered Equipment & Crew Capabilities
You need a provider that can match equipment to the task:
- Heavy-duty trucks with wing plows
- Loaders and dump trucks for snow relocation
- Sidewalk tractors or walk-behind blowers for pedestrian areas
- Deicing spreaders and salters
- Backup units to cover breakdowns or peak demand
Doug’s maintains a full fleet including skid steers, loaders, tractors, and salters.
4. Comprehensive Ice Management
Snow removal alone isn’t enough. The best services incorporate:
- Pre-treatment (brine or anti-icing agents)
- Post-treatment with salt, sand, or blended products
- Surface inspections to catch flash freeze or sheen
- Reapplication as conditions change
This multi-prong approach is especially important in London climates, where temperatures swing and refreeze cycles are common.
5. Snow Removal & Hauling Options
Some properties don’t have room to store snow. In those cases, snow must be hauled off-site or relocated to a designated mound. This can prevent piles from blocking visibility or interfering with drainage. A full commercial provider offers:
- Snow removal / hauling
- On-site relocation
- Snow stacking with safety and drainage in mind

DIY Snow Removal: Pros
One of the main benefits of handling snow removal yourself is cost control. Shovels, snow blowers, and ice melt can be used throughout the season without ongoing service fees. DIY snow removal also gives you full control over timing. You can clear snow as soon as it falls without waiting for a crew to arrive.
For small properties or light snowfall, DIY efforts may be manageable. Some people also find physical activity beneficial, especially during long winter months. Clearing snow yourself can feel rewarding when conditions are mild.
DIY Snow Removal: Cons
Despite the benefits, DIY snow removal has several drawbacks. Heavy snowfall can be physically demanding and increase the risk of injury. Slips, falls, and muscle strain are common during winter. Time is another challenge. Clearing snow before work or late at night can disrupt daily routines.
DIY methods may also be less effective during major storms. Snow can quickly refreeze, and uneven clearing may leave behind icy patches. Property owners may struggle to meet safety standards without professional equipment.
Professional Snow Removal: Pros
Professional services offer reliability and efficiency. Trained crews use specialized equipment to clear snow quickly and thoroughly. For larger areas, commercial plowing London services are designed to keep parking lots and access roads safe and open.
Professional snow plowing London providers monitor weather conditions and respond promptly during storms. This proactive approach reduces safety risks and ensures consistent results. Businesses and property managers benefit from reduced liability and improved accessibility.
Professional Snow Removal: Cons
The main concern with professional services is cost. Ongoing service fees may be higher than DIY expenses, especially for smaller properties. Scheduling can also be a factor, as some property owners prefer immediate action rather than waiting for a crew.
